Harry Styles Gucci: A Symbiotic Relationship
The relationship between Harry Styles and Gucci is not a transactional one. It's a carefully cultivated partnership built on mutual respect and a shared aesthetic vision. Alessandro Michele, Gucci's creative director at the time, recognized in Styles a kindred spirit – an artist unafraid to experiment with gender fluidity, vintage aesthetics, and flamboyant self-expression. Styles, in turn, found in Gucci a platform to showcase his evolving personal style, a brand that embraced his individuality rather than trying to mold him into a pre-defined image. This symbiotic relationship allowed for a level of creative freedom rarely seen in celebrity endorsements. The 2021 campaign wasn't just about showcasing clothes; it was about telling a story, a story of self-discovery, playful rebellion, and unapologetic individuality – all hallmarks of both Styles and Gucci's brand identity under Michele's leadership.
Harry Styles Gucci Dress: Beyond Gender Norms
One of the most striking aspects of the Harry Styles Gucci 2021 campaign was its overt rejection of traditional gender norms in fashion. Styles consistently donned pieces that blurred the lines between traditionally masculine and feminine attire. He wasn't merely wearing dresses; he was inhabiting them, owning them, and redefining what it means to be stylish and confident regardless of pre-conceived gender expectations. This departure from conventional menswear was a bold statement, and it resonated deeply with a generation increasingly questioning rigid gender roles. The dresses weren't just garments; they were powerful statements, a visual manifestation of Styles' own personal evolution and artistic exploration. The fluidity of his style, perfectly mirrored by Gucci's eclectic and often gender-bending designs, created a powerful synergy that captivated audiences worldwide. This aspect of the campaign significantly contributed to the ongoing conversation surrounding gender expression and representation in fashion.
